分页: 1 / 1

急,用virtualbox虚拟linux后,共享数据空间没有写权限

发表于 : 2010-02-04 17:23
fififisher
我在主系统windows下用virtualbox安装了linux,

然后用命令
mount -t vboxsf d_drive /root/桌面/d

把window的d盘挂载到虚拟的linux下了,

现在的问题是:

能够在虚拟的linux下打开访问d盘,但是只能读取里面的内容,不能写入任何东西,每次都报错说“没有写的权限”

已经用命令:chmod 777 /root/桌面/d

但还是没有写权限

网上说是mount的参数设置不正确,不知道如何设置?

Re: 急,用virtualbox虚拟linux后,共享数据空间没有写权限

发表于 : 2010-02-05 10:16
Skinhead
在设置数据空间是应该有设置访问权限是只读还是完全。再设置一下试试。

Re: 急,用virtualbox虚拟linux后,共享数据空间没有写权限

发表于 : 2010-02-05 11:17
anpufeng
如下图,不要选择只读分配
未命名.jpg
未命名.jpg (17.21 KiB) 查看 2883 次

Re: 急,用virtualbox虚拟linux后,共享数据空间没有写权限

发表于 : 2010-02-06 17:14
fififisher
我从来都没有选择"只读"啊,状态一直显示"完全"的,还是不行啊,你试过成功吗?我已经试过很多次了,连电脑主系统(win7)都重装了好几次了,虚拟系统也是重装了好几回了,但还是不行

Re: 急,用virtualbox虚拟linux后,共享数据空间没有写权限

发表于 : 2010-04-08 11:08
Jaguar
我也遇到过类似问题,不过后来发现主要是与创建的共享文件夹位置有关,举例来说,如果用户的登录账户是ABC,在ABC下创建一个SHARE文件夹,然后挂载到数据空间,就可以有写入权限
如果你把共享文件夹创建到/MNT下或/ROOT下,就只能到终端里先提升权限然后用CP命令往里面拷文件了。

Re: 急,用virtualbox虚拟linux后,共享数据空间没有写权限

发表于 : 2010-04-08 15:40
funglin
主系统windows,可能是NTFS的原因吧,猜的。

Re: 急,用virtualbox虚拟linux后,共享数据空间没有写权限

发表于 : 2010-04-18 0:21
fififisher
用在用户ABC下,输入以下指令:

su
密码
mount -t vboxsf d_drive d -rw -o umask=0000

然后,我终于可以对共享空间里的文件进行复制,剪切,删除,创建;

但还是有一个权限不行,就是不能对里面的文件进行修改!!!!!!!

例如,我打开了里面的文档,修改后想保存,但是却提示错误说:

"意外错误,文本文件忙"

Re: 急,用virtualbox虚拟linux后,共享数据空间没有写权限

发表于 : 2010-04-18 7:23
tusheng
Jaguar 写了:我也遇到过类似问题,不过后来发现主要是与创建的共享文件夹位置有关,举例来说,如果用户的登录账户是ABC,在ABC下创建一个SHARE文件夹,然后挂载到数据空间,就可以有写入权限
如果你把共享文件夹创建到/MNT下或/ROOT下,就只能到终端里先提升权限然后用CP命令往里面拷文件了。
支持这个说法,估计和/root的挂载目录有关